[en] Nanocomposite are the most promising advance multi-phase material, having nano particles in its composition within its structure (size being less than 100 nm) and contain at least one phase with constituents in the Nano-meter size range. The properties of nanocomposites are controlled by the type/size of the reinforcement/nature of bonding and type of processing method. Among the various processes of manufacturing prevalent for discontinuous nano hybrid metal matrix composites, particularly stir casting is accepted as a favorable method, which is also commercially viable. Stir casting is advantageous for mass production of composites for being simple and flexible in nature along with cost effectiveness. As it is low-cost comparably and also offers wide selection of materials. Further, it produces better bonding of reinforcements with the matrix, due to the uniform stirring action. (paper)

[en] A new construction and methods of estimation of the structural parameters of continuous casting billet machine according to the quantity of withdrawal force of hollow billets from the crystallizer's cavity are developed. It is connected with transition to continuous casting of hollow billets made of grey and high-duty cast iron with globular graphite. (author)

[en] The main technological processes of production of big castings of austenitic and pearlitic steels for power engineering, including nuclear power engineering, are shown. It is noted that application of cast parts in the NPP equipment permits to reduce liquid metal consumption, amount of machining and to exclude welding. A great attention is paid to improvement of the reinforced casting method, for example, for the NPP gate valve casings, by way of turning the mold filled with liquid metal by 90 deg. New processes of production of molds and mold rods, and new compositions of molding sand mixtures are considered. Perspective utilization of self-set molding mixtures containing organic and nonorganic binders is noted

[en] Attempts, made for increasing quality of heavy castings for power engineering are described. Out-of-furnace modification by alloying compositions with rare earths was introduced to increase the resistance to hot-crack formation in 15Kh1M1FZ and 20KhMFZ heat-resistant steel castings. This resulted in the decrease of defect amount 1.5-2 times, decrease of brittleness temperature by 30-40 deg C and elevation of casting ductility. Steel casting technology was improved sufficiently: gating system was simplified, maximal permissible time of casting was established, the composition of mould material was determined

[en] At continuous casting, the quality of billet and stability of the process depend on the quality of contact between the walls of the crystallizer and the billet. Conicity of a crystallizer is one of the effective methods to provide permanent contact between the crystallizer and the billet along the whole length of the crystallizer. In the paper the influence of conicity of the crystallizer on the stretching force of the billet on the example of a round billet is shown. The results obtained are generalized to rectangular billets. (author)

[en] This paper reports correlation of magnetic descriptors with Brinell hardness and conductivity of ductile cast iron, aiming to develop a novel nondestructive method by magnetic adaptive testing. Four series of cast iron staircase-shaped samples were investigated by this method, where different cooling rates of samples during casting resulted in different structures of each sample. The flat samples were magnetized by an attached yoke, and sensitive descriptors were obtained from a proper evaluation, based on the measurements of series of magnetic minor hysteresis loops, without magnetic saturation of the samples. Results of the nondestructive magnetic tests were compared with destructive mechanical measurements of Brinell hardness and conductivity and good correlation was found between them.

[en] The use of new technologies and materials in various industries is a natural process that is directly related to the very high rate of development of these technologies. Certain industries decide to much faster introduce new technologies and materials. One of such branches is the automotive industry, whose representatives are very energetically looking for both financial savings and savings resulting from the vehicles mass reduction. An economically justified approach to construction materials is leading the search for new solutions and materials. The use of a modern material such as the two-component PDCPD composite shows hitherto unknown possibilities of producing subassemblies of many different constructions. The possibility of using a modern composite material with parameters comparable to that of metals and significantly lighter, can be an excellent alternative in the selection of materials for many parts of motor vehicles. The potentiality of precise casting of tolerated surfaces will allow to reduce the operations related to machining process, which is an indispensable part of the production process of elements that are cast of metal. This article describes the process of designing and building a test stand for precise positioning of power steering gear components at the stage of casting their housing. The article presents the principle of operation of the test stand and the process of preparation for the casting and the cast itself will be rudely described.
